                                Not to rain on anyone parade, but the size of the study they had was like 13 guys. That is way too small to find sides if they do exist for some men. The sides from fin are directly from lowering DHT levels so if this actually lowers DHT levels to a real degree your going to get sides just as if you took weaker doses of finasteride.
                                Just because their small study did not find sides does not mean there are not any especially given how new it is with small evidence in comparison to propecia.
